Yukon Economy

Mining is Yukon's largest industry and accounts for 30 percent of the economy. Tourism, which offers a wilderness experience in a unique and relatively unspoiled environment, plus the history of a century-ago gold rush, is also important. The fur trade is important for about 3 percent of the population, mainly Aboriginals. A small fishing industry operates in Dawson City to export salmon, and other commercial fisheries supply local consumers.
